LEWIS NOBLE
Solo Exhibition 

Private view: Friday November 18th from 5:00-7:00pm
 

The exhibition will consist of mainly new work by Lewis of his beloved Peak District landscape.

Explaining his unique artistic approach and thought process Lewis says:

“Painting near my home and studio in the Peak District I have continuous exposure to the landscape that surrounds me. A great deal of my recent work has been spent outside painting directly from the landscape. I want to make paintings that are in immediate response to the sky, the land, and importantly, the transitions between them.

I have tried to continue this freedom of expression in the larger canvases. The painting stands in for the landscape, not just the sight but other senses also; the smell and feeling of the wind blowing on your face. The image remains static but the possibility for suggesting movement and the relentless changes that occur from instant to instant is very powerful. They are not frozen moments but small parts of a continuing experience.”
